    From what I’ve heard, it’s a combination of valuing directness and authenticity, and ironically politeness. Which means one, being very straightforward doesn’t feel rude to them like it may in other cultures; two, inauthentic behavior (e.g. excessive smiling or a “fake” personality) is off-putting to them; and three, if you make a faux pas like not beginning an interaction with a greeting, you’re perceived as the rude one and they’re just reacting in kind. Again, from what I’ve heard, this is the worst in touristy places where French natives are surrounded by people who don’t observe French customs.
